Test G: Speedometer And/Or Odometer Inaccurate Or Inoperative

  1. If Instrument Panel Cluster (IPC) diagnostic system check has been performed, go to next step. If IPC diagnostic system check has not been performed, go to INSTRUMENT PANEL CLUSTER DIAGNOSTIC SYSTEM CHECK  .
  2. Turn ignition switch to OFF position. Connect scan tool to Data Link Connector (DLC), located below steering column. See Figure . Raise and support rear wheels. Start engine. Place transmission in Drive or third gear, if manual transmission. Using scan tool, monitor Vehicle Speed Sensor (VSS) parameter in PCM ENGINE DATA 1 data list. If VSS parameter does not match speedometer display, go to next step. If VSS parameter match speedometer display, check for intermittent and poor connections. Repair as necessary.
  3. On models with gasoline engines, check for open or high resistance in Dark Green/White wire between IPC harness connector terminal B14 and Powertrain Control Module (PCM) harness connector C2 terminal No. 50. See Figure and Figure . On models with diesel engines, check for open or high resistance in Dark Green/White wire between IPC harness connector terminal B14 and VSS Buffer harness connector terminal No. 15. See Figure and Figure . On all engines, if Dark Green wire is okay, go to next step. If Dark Green wire is not okay, repair as necessary. After repair, go to step  6 .
  4. Check IPC connector for intermittent and poor terminal contact. If terminal contact is okay, go to next step. If terminal contact is not okay, repair as necessary. After repair, go to step  6 .
  5. Replace IPC. After repair, go to next step.
  6. Operate system to verify fault no longer exists. If fault still exists, go to step  2 .
